Ergonomic Assessment: Improving Workplace Health and Safety

Work-related musculoskeletal disorders are the cause of illness in most working populations. In addition to having a negative impact on productivity and quality of life, work-related musculoskeletal disorders (WMSDs) are identified as a popular reason for short-term work disability. 

Recently, even workplaces with low injury risk have started conducting a thorough ergonomic assessment. This is because musculoskeletal disorders (MSDs) caused by repetitive stress are increasing, whilst impact injuries and other serious workplace injuries are decreasing.

But what is an ergonomic assessment? How can it help improve workplace health and safety? Let’s find out. 

What Is An Ergonomic Assessment?

An ergonomic assessment is an evaluation of the workplace or work environment to ensure that it is designed to meet the needs of employees and optimise their health and productivity. The purpose of an ergonomic assessment is to identify potential ergonomic risks and make changes to the work environment, equipment or processes to minimise or eliminate those risks.

Ergonomic assessments typically involve an evaluation of the physical layout of the workplace, the equipment used by employees and the specific tasks they perform. An ergonomist or other qualified professional will observe and analyse an employee’s work environment. This is to identify any factors that could contribute to discomfort, injury or decreased productivity.

Based on the findings of the assessment, the ergonomist will recommend modifications or adjustments to the work environment, equipment or processes to reduce the risk of injury and improve the overall comfort and efficiency of the workplace. These modifications may include adjusting the height of workstations or chairs, providing ergonomic equipment or changing the way certain tasks are performed.

Here’s what you can expect from an ergonomic assessment conducted by our evaluators. 

  • Existing Data Review

The investigating team will first look at the ergonomic records of your organisation. Evaluating reports of worker’s compensation and first aid logs will provide detailed information regarding the most common types of workplace injuries taking place in the organisation. Being honest with your investigator is essential because they will assist you in avoiding future issues.

  • Observation 

The next stage in ergonomic risk assessment is observing the interaction between the workforce and the environment. Before proceeding with the observation stage, ensure that your workforce is informed about the assessment and encourage them to be transparent about their concerns. This phase of ergonomic assessment will help the investigator discover the common causes of injuries, such as vibration, repetitive motion, force and awkward sitting positions. 

  • Survey or Interview

During an ergonomic assessment, the investigator will survey workers regarding ergonomic concerns they regularly face at the workplace. The evaluator may also ask employees to demonstrate the most common body movements they see in their work, like handling equipment. Larger organisations may prefer a self-reporting qualitative survey to gather similar information from employees. On the other hand, small organisations collect similar information from their employees directly. 

The surveying phase also includes gathering quantitative data, such as the number of workplace injuries recorded, absenteeism due to injuries or WMSDs, lost time metrics, etc. Evaluators will use suitable assessment tools to collect quantitative data from the workforce. 

  • Analysis of findings and recommendations

After completing the survey, the evaluator will analyse results and create a report highlighting the most severe and probable risk areas. We can identify departments, tasks or zones with high risks based on these findings. Finally, the evaluator will recommend measures to mitigate the risks observed.
